It is hard to tell how severe was it in medical terms but I have been diagnosed with it 4 years ago, had stomach painy every other day, visits in toilet often amounted to 30 minutes sweat and pain sitting. Fast forward and I would say I rarely have any symptoms save the occasional diarrhea when I overindulge on parties.
Changes in my daily laife:
Regular training/movement (advised by doc, have sitting job)
Cut out sugary drinks, drink mainly water/tea and, sometimes kefir and joghurt and rarely zero drinks
Cut on deep fried things nearly to 0 (rarely eat fries)
Eat far more vegetables than before
My main method of cooking is baking shit in the oven, I eat fried things like twice a week
I do not eat anything heavy for like 4 hours before going to sleep
